Descripció:The main objective of this paper is to explore the motivations of Chinese language students at Confucius Institutes across various Latin American countries, including Costa Rica, Mexico, and Peru. Motivation is a key determinant in foreign language (FL) acquisition, as the type of motivation a learner possesses directly influences their persistence and success in mastering the target language. This study adopts an exploratory and descriptive methodology, collecting and analyzing data through surveys conducted at Confucius Institutes in the three participating countries. Chinese language learners are driven by a complex interplay of motivational factors. While intrinsic motivation stemming from an interest in learning Mandarin and engaging with Chinese culture is predominant, extrinsic motivation, such as career and academic opportunities, also plays a significant role.
